Hillside Seventh-day Adventist School
Hillside SDA School has always strived for excellence in the classroom.
Students receive a competitive as well as spiritually rounded education.
Students receive personal attention that other schools can not match, they participate in community events and take part in community service.
Each student is taught differently based on his or her learning style.
That's right, the staff at Hillside will adjust the way they teach so that your child will reach their full learning potential.
Quick Stats (2023)
- Grades: Kindergarten-8
- Enrollment: 25 students
- Application Deadline: None / Rolling
- Source: National Center for Education Statistics (NCES)
